EU enforces textile producers to finance recycling under new circular economy rules

Madrid / Europe, November 2025 – The European Parliament has approved a major reform within the EU Waste Framework Directive under the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) scheme. Textile and footwear producers will now be fully responsible for the collection, sorting, and recycling of their products at the end of their life cycle.

Member States have 30 months to implement national systems. The regulation covers all producers, including e-commerce companies without physical presence in the EU. It applies to clothing, footwear, accessories, household textiles, and curtains.

Fees will depend on product durability, recyclability, and market volume. For Spanish textile companies, this means higher regulatory costs but also a potential competitive advantage for those embracing sustainability and circular design.
